How to fill out core identity guidelines

01
Gather all the necessary information about your brand, such as your mission, values, and target audience.
02
Clearly define your brand's visual identity, including logo, color palette, typography, and imagery.
03
Create a set of brand guidelines that outlines how your brand should be represented in different contexts.
04
Provide detailed instructions on how to use your logo correctly, including variations, clear space, and minimum size.
05
Specify the approved color codes and guidelines for using them in different applications.
06
Define the typography rules for your brand, including font families, weights, sizes, and usage guidelines.
07
Outline the style and tone of your brand's communication, including messaging guidelines and voice attributes.
08
Include guidelines on how to create consistent and visually appealing designs for various brand materials.
09
Educate your employees and stakeholders about the importance of following the core identity guidelines.
10
Regularly review and update your core identity guidelines to adapt to changing business needs and market trends.

Core identity guidelines are a set of rules and standards that define the visual elements and messaging used to represent a brand or organization.
Any organization or company that wants to maintain consistency and coherence in their branding is required to create and file core identity guidelines.
Core identity guidelines can be filled out by documenting the logos, color schemes, typography, and tone of voice that should be used in all communication materials.
The purpose of core identity guidelines is to ensure that a brand or organization presents a unified and recognizable image to the public.
Core identity guidelines typically include information on logo usage, color palettes, typography, voice and tone guidelines, and examples of correct and incorrect usage.
